High Torque Drive (HTD) pulleys are types of synchronous pulleys. The HTD pulleys are reinforced using metal inserts so that they can provide the lightweight benefits of nylon together with pros of metal-to-metal hub connection. This unique combination offers low inertial and high strength-to-weight ratio that are crucial for high performance.
HTD pulleys are preferred for many applications because their unique teeth shape allows them to run with no slippage. Besides, they run without requiring any
lubrication. This helps to make the pulleys cheap, easy to main and convenient to use.
